Chancellor Rachel Reeves has unveiled a series of measures aimed at easing cost-of-living pressures, including a temporary VAT reduction for theme park tickets and children’s meals at select attractions this summer. The policy is designed to make family outings more affordable amid ongoing economic strain.

In her latest fiscal announcements, Chancellor Rachel Reeves outlined a package of relief measures targeting household budgets, with a particular focus on family leisure and dining. Among the key initiatives is a proposed cut to Value Added Tax (VAT) on theme park entrance tickets and children’s meals served at certain tourist attractions during the summer months. The exact duration of the VAT reduction and the specific attractions eligible have not yet been detailed, but the government indicated the policy would apply to a defined list of qualifying venues. The move is part of a broader set of actions intended to reduce the financial burden on families, including potential adjustments to energy bills and childcare costs. Reeves stated that the measures reflect the government’s commitment to supporting households through persistent cost-of-living challenges, which have been driven by elevated inflation and stagnant wage growth in some sectors. Industry groups have welcomed the announcement, noting that the tourism and hospitality sectors have faced reduced footfall as consumers tighten discretionary spending. The VAT reduction could lower ticket prices and meal costs by roughly 20% for eligible purchases, assuming the standard rate of 20% is temporarily waived or reduced. However, the final percentage and eligibility criteria are subject to parliamentary approval and further consultation with industry stakeholders.

The key takeaway from the announcement is the government’s targeted approach to relief, focusing on discretionary spending categories that directly affect family budgets. By lowering VAT on theme park tickets and children’s meals, policymakers aim to stimulate demand in the struggling leisure and hospitality sectors without broad-based tax cuts. This could provide a short-term boost to visitor numbers at attractions, potentially helping operators offset weaker trading during the cost-of-living squeeze. The measure also aligns with broader efforts to curb inflation by reducing prices for consumers at the point of sale. From a fiscal perspective, the temporary VAT reduction may lead to lower government revenue from these specific services, but it could be offset by increased economic activity if higher attendance drives additional spending on parking, souvenirs, and other on-site purchases. The announcement signals that the government is closely monitoring consumer confidence and is willing to implement selective tax interventions to support recovery. However, the limited scope of the cuts—applying only to certain attractions and not to all hospitality or leisure businesses—means the overall impact on the national economy may be modest.

Companies operating theme parks, zoos, and family-oriented attractions could see a potential uptick in footfall during the summer, which might benefit their near-term earnings. However, the temporary nature of the VAT cut means that any boost in revenues would likely be confined to the period of the reduction, without altering long-term growth trajectories. For investors in the broader leisure and hospitality space, the announcement may be viewed as a short-term catalyst rather than a structural change. The policy could also influence consumer spending patterns, potentially drawing demand away from other discretionary categories such as retail or travel abroad. Additionally, the measure could put pressure on margins for food and beverage operators within eligible attractions if they are required to pass on the full VAT saving to customers. From a macroeconomic standpoint, the VAT reduction is unlikely to significantly alter inflation or consumer confidence trends on its own, as it targets a narrow segment of the economy.
